This is a story about an old dark house and a family curse.

Jack Palance stars as a self-serving, abusive boor who becomes stranded (along with his two children) by a thunderstorm, forcing them to take shelter in an isolated country estate owned by a group of mysterious and wealthy old dowagers. Seeing a golden opportunity, Palance soon turns to plundering their estate, but his plans collide with the secret activities of a Satanic snake-cult who carry out ritual sacrifices in the attic.—Ørnås
